  1. Theodore Roosevelt High School, originally Roosevelt High School, the third public high school to open in the Bronx, New York, [1] operated from 1918 until its permanent closure in 2006. Shutting down incrementally since 2002, this large high school, initially enrolling about 4 000 students, [2] yearly dwindled, newly sharing its 1928 building ...

  5. Organ Dedication on January 21, 1931. In the Great Depression year of 1931, the Estey Organ Company received a welcome and very large contract for seven identical organs to be installed in New York City high schools. The $168,000 contract made the average cost of each organ $24,000. Each organ was equipped with a three-manual console that ...

English: The Theodore Roosevelt Educational Campus, located at 500 East Fordham Road across from Fordham University in the Fordham neighborhood of the Bronx, New York City, was completed in September 1928 fur use by Theodore Roosevelt High School. The school had been organized in 1918, and operated until 2006.
